Size: a a a

2018 June 15

A

Alexander in TypeScript
так. Горшочек, не вари! Я не думал, что мой вопрос про разницу типов и значений в TS вызовет обсуждение особенностей полиморфизма разных языков =)
источник

А

Алексей in TypeScript
И да, возвращаясь к наследованию.
источник

А

Алексей in TypeScript
в языках типа Java и C# вообще без наследования нельзя никак
источник

l

la gente está muy loca in TypeScript
Alexander
подробнее, плз =)
источник

А

Алексей in TypeScript
(я имею ввиду конечно же наследование классов, а не имплементацию интерфейсов, что немножко другое)
источник

l

la gente está muy loca in TypeScript
Алексей
в языках типа Java и C# вообще без наследования нельзя никак
Это исключительно их головняк
источник

А

Алексей in TypeScript
Ну так и в каком-нибудь реакте не получится без наследования фактически
источник

А

Алексей in TypeScript
правда его спрятать в HOC можно
источник

А

Алексей in TypeScript
но всё таки
источник

l

la gente está muy loca in TypeScript
Алексей
явно скастовать конечно же
Опять магия вне Хогвартса
источник

🦉⁣

🦉 ⁣ in TypeScript
я это имел ввиду
источник

А

Алексей in TypeScript
ну это не магия, хотя на самом деле такое поведение не рекомендуется, и его следует заменить как раз виртуальными методами
источник

🦉⁣

🦉 ⁣ in TypeScript
🦉 ⁣
я это имел ввиду
когда наследование вырастает до цепочки в 5-6 классов и ты явно не видишь инициализаций
источник

А

Алексей in TypeScript
🦉 ⁣
я это имел ввиду
ну тут всё правильно, Foo - родитель, Bar - потомок
источник

🦉⁣

🦉 ⁣ in TypeScript
так да
источник

l

la gente está muy loca in TypeScript
Алексей
правда его спрятать в HOC можно
Это называется альтернативным решением
источник

A

Alexander in TypeScript
🦉 ⁣
я это имел ввиду
давно это было =) Да, вот ровно так и можно =)
источник

🦉⁣

🦉 ⁣ in TypeScript
🦉 ⁣
когда наследование вырастает до цепочки в 5-6 классов и ты явно не видишь инициализаций
сиди потом и думай, какой, сук, метод будет вызван
источник

🦉⁣

🦉 ⁣ in TypeScript
и у кого
источник

А

Алексей in TypeScript
ну вот глубокое наследование как правило как раз и приносит проблемы
источник